CentOS启动MySQL服务

环境准备
在开始启动MySQL服务之前,确保您的CentOS系统已经安装了MySQL,以下是安装MySQL的步骤:
安装MySQL Yum仓库
sudo rpm -Uvh https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pm
安装MySQL服务器
sudo yum install mysql-community-server
启动MySQL服务
启动MySQL服务
sudo systemctl start mysqld
检查MySQL服务状态
sudo systemctl status mysqld
如果MySQL服务启动成功,状态应该显示为“active (running)”。
设置开机自启

为了确保MySQL服务在系统启动时自动启动,需要进行以下操作:
使MySQL服务开机自启
sudo systemctl enable mysqld
检查开机自启设置
sudo systemctl is-enabled mysqld
如果显示“enabled”,则表示MySQL服务已设置为开机自启。
安全设置
- 修改默认root密码
sudo mysql_secure_installation
按照提示操作,设置新的root密码,并确认是否移除匿名用户、禁用root远程登录、删除测试数据库等。
- 创建新用户并授权
sudo mysql -u root -p
登录MySQL后,创建新用户并授权:
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'newpassword'; G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'localhost' WITH GRANT OPTION; FLUSH PRIVILEGES;
访问MySQL
使用新用户登录MySQL

mysql -u newuser -p
退出MySQL
exit;
FAQs:
为什么我的MySQL服务启动失败?
解答:如果MySQL服务启动失败,可能是以下原因导致的:
- MySQL服务未正确安装;
- 系统资源不足,如内存不足;
- 系统防火墙阻止了MySQL端口(默认3306);
- MySQL配置文件(如my.cnf)存在错误。
解决方法:
- 检查MySQL是否已正确安装;
- 检查系统资源是否充足;
- 检查防火墙设置,确保3306端口未被阻止;
- 检查MySQL配置文件,确保其正确无误。
如何查看MySQL的版本信息?
解答:查看MySQL版本信息可以通过以下命令实现:
mysql --version
或者登录MySQL后,执行以下命令:
SELECT VERSION();
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复